What Is Metropolitan Fiber Ethernet?
Metro fiber is a fiber optic network which links a number of enterprises in a metropolitan area supplying a high-speed broadband connection. High-speed information is transferred as light impulses. These fibers are frequently rented out by providers to other companies.

Metro fiber is utilized for high-speed broadband connection across numerous enterprises in a city. The structures that it connects are called 'lit' or 'on-net' buildings. With speeds up to 10, 100, or 1000 Mbps, it makes it possible for much faster access to internet and data transfer for customers, a significant way forward from the traditional bandwidth. The suppliers of metro fiber networks frequently rent out unused fibers to other companies. These unused fibers are called dark fibers. These fibers are rented out to business for developing optical connections in their area. For instance, large service houses leasing out their connections, telephone company connecting headquarters, etc. If a regional cable television company leases out network connections to a television company, then the television business can directly transmit signals to the cable company, therefore communicating crystal clear signals.
Networks using this fiber can transmit signals over a range of around 200 kilometers, though a lot of connections are restricted in much shorter location like a metropolitan area. A lot of connections are made within a span of 100 kilometers and do not need the use of an optical amplifier, other than when the coupling loss is extremely high. The optical amplifiers do not allow operation of light wavelength outside the offered band of the optical amplifier.
